2026 Fall Summit Presentation Proposal Application





Ready to share your expertise with the APTA Virginia community?

APTA Virginia is looking for passionate, knowledgeable speakers to lead 1.5-hour educational sessions at next year’s Fall Summit.

If you have a topic that’s evidence-based, ethically grounded, and engaging for PTs and PTAs, we want to hear from you!

Current areas of interest include:

  • Specific Populations: Orthopedics, neurology, pediatrics
    • Hot Topics: Latest evidence updates, applying basic science/neuroscience to drive intervention and cutting-edge practices
    • Cardiovascular Dosing: Updates on exercise testing
    • High-Intensity Training
    • Pain Science: Implications for orthopedics or complex populations
    • Pelvic Floor: Pediatric/Adult 
    • Movement Systems
    • Lifespan Management of Health Conditions
  • Translating Research to Practice: Case-based assessment and interventions for specific populations (eg may be pair clinician with researcher, implementation of CPGs, evidence-based interventions.)
  • Osteoporosis
  • Population Health Levels of Intervention to promote health and wellness in specific populations
  • Autonomic Nervous System Regulation
  • Functional Neurologic Disorders
  • Mental Health
  • PTA and PT student and new graduate focused topics (ie Imposter Syndrome, Student Debt, etc)
  • Use of Artificial Intelligence to enhance a specific aspect of care: gathering evidence regarding specific diagnoses, documentation, research


Educational Session Requirements (1.5 hours):
• Title (≤15 words)
• 250-word session description
• 3–4 learning objectives
• Minimum of 5 primary-source references (≤10 years old, evidence-based)
• Timed outline aligned with objectives
• Speaker credentials, bio, experience, and keywords
• Teaching/learning assessment methods
• Recommended content level
• Conflict of interest disclosure

Priority consideration will be given to APTA Virginia members, Virginia-based presenters, applicants who waive honorariums, and sessions that are interactive and research-supported.

Please note: proposals must not include promotional content.

If selected, speakers will receive one complimentary registration and will be required to meet all submission deadlines and provide materials.
